Obituary

On February 13, 2023, Michael J. Lewis, son, brother, uncle, cousin, friend, and colleague, passed away at his home in Austin, Texas. Michael was born to his father, Marvin B. Lewis and Gladys B. Hunter Lewis in Midland, Texas. Michael was raised in Memphis, Tennessee and graduated from Whitehaven High School in 1983. While attending Whitehaven, Michael participated in the music band. He loved playing his clarinet. Michael is also remembered for loving and caring for his pet cats.


 

Michael worked at the University of Texas in Austin, Texas. We remember when, the family needed chairs for our annual family reunion, Michael volunteered to meet our family’s need by getting chairs from the University of Texas. Michael
was often seen wearing his favorite University of Texas hoodie sweatshirt.

 


Michael cherished the military funeral flag of his father, Marvin B. Lewis, honoring
the memory of his dad’s military service to the United States of America.

 


Michael was a beloved family member and is remembered for being a great person with a positive and happy disposition. He had a passion for helping his family and others in need. Michael will be sorely missed by his family and friends.


A memorial of his life will soon be announced.
